What Happened Is Not Your Fault.You have options, and you do not have to make every decision right now. Our advocates are available 24/7 to support you and explain your choices. What You Can Do-
Get to a safe place.
-
Seek medical care if you are injured or have health concerns.
-
Consider a forensic exam. Evidence may be collected up to
120 hours after the assault.
-
Preserve evidence if possible. Avoid bathing, changing clothes, eating, drinking, brushing your teeth, or cleaning the area where the assault occurred.
-

As a Sexual Assault Victim
You have the right to:
- Be treated with dignity and respect.
- Report or not report to Law Enforcement.
- Have an advocate present with you for all proceedings.
- Have a free forensic exam collected up to 120 hours after the assault.
- Have forensic evidence collected without making report to Law Enforcement.
- Have your evidence kit collected during a law enforcement investigation,
submitted within 30 days and tested within 120 days.
